Inventory management for pet supplies

Automatically monitors pet supply inventory levels and triggers reorders when stock falls below thresholds, ensuring essential grooming and boarding supplies are always available for operations.

Workflow Trigger

Daily inventory scan detects supply levels below predefined minimum thresholds

Step-by-Step Breakdown

Detailed explanation of each automated stage in the workflow.

  1. 1
    Trigger

    Scan inventory levels daily

    System automatically checks current stock levels for all pet supplies including food, grooming products, cleaning materials, and medical supplies. Compares current quantities against minimum threshold settings for each item.

  2. 2
    Decision

    Evaluate supply criticality levels

    Workflow determines if low-stock items are critical (essential daily supplies) or non-critical (optional amenities). Critical items trigger immediate reorder while non-critical items are flagged for review.

  3. 3
    Action

    Generate automated purchase orders

    System creates purchase orders for critical supplies that have fallen below minimum levels. Orders are sent directly to pre-configured vendor accounts with preferred pricing and delivery terms.

  4. 4
    Action

    Update client service availability

    Automatically adjusts available grooming services and boarding amenities in the booking system based on current supply levels. Prevents overbooking services that require unavailable supplies.

  5. 5
    Action

    Notify staff of inventory status

    Sends alerts to facility managers and grooming staff about low inventory items, pending orders, and any service restrictions. Includes estimated delivery dates for incoming supplies.

  6. 6
    Output

    Generate inventory management report

    Creates comprehensive report showing current stock levels, items ordered, projected usage rates, and cost analysis. Report is distributed to management and stored for trend analysis.

Outputs

  • Automated purchase orders sent to suppliers
  • Updated service availability in booking system
  • Staff notifications with inventory status and delivery schedules

Key Metrics

  • Supply stockout incidents
  • Inventory turnover rate
  • Purchase order processing time
